Comprehending Weight Loss Medications

Weight reduction medications can be classified into three basic classes:

  1. Appetite Suppressants: These medications decrease hunger, making it much easier for individuals to take in less calories.
  2. Fat Absorption Inhibitors: They work by avoiding the body from soaking up some of the fat consumed in food.
  3. Metabolism Boosters: These medications might increase the variety of calories burned by the body or boost energy expenditure.

Table 1: Common Types of Weight Loss Medications

Medication NameClassificationMechanism of ActionNegative effects
PhentermineHunger SuppressantReduces cravings and increases energyIncreased heart rate, dry mouth, insomnia
Orlistat (Alli)Fat Absorption InhibitorBlocks fat absorption in the intestinal tractsOily stools, diarrhea, stomach cramps
Liraglutide (Saxenda)Glucagon-like Peptide-1 AgonistBoosts sensations of fullness, slows gastric emptyingNausea, vomiting, pancreatitis risk
Naltrexone/bupropionCombination MedicationMinimizes appetite and cravingsHeadache, sleeping disorders, dry mouth
Semaglutide (Wegovy)Glucagon-like Peptide-1 AgonistIncreases sensations of fullness, lowers appetiteNausea, constipation, increased heart rate

How Do Weight Loss Medications Work?

Each medication works in a different way within the body. For example:

  • Appetite suppressants work primarily on neurotransmitters in the brain to minimize sensations of appetite.
  • Fat absorption inhibitors effectively block the enzyme lipase, which is accountable for breaking down dietary fat in the intestinal tracts.
  • Metabolism boosters interact with hormone signals to promote metabolism or improve insulin sensitivity.

Who Should Consider Weight Loss Medications?

Weight loss medications are not ideal for everybody. The ideal prospects are usually people who:

  • Have a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 30 or greater (obese)
  • Have a BMI of 27 or higher (overweight) with obesity-related health conditions, such as hypertension or type 2 diabetes
  • Have tried lifestyle modifications (diet and exercise) without enough results

Before starting any medication for weight-loss, it is essential to seek advice from a doctor to evaluate individual health conditions and suitability for specific drugs.

Prospective Risks and Side Effects

Weight-loss medications can offer substantial benefits, however they also come with prospective adverse effects. Below is a list of typical and severe negative effects associated with these drugs.

Table 2: Common Side Effects of Weight Loss Medications

Adverse effectsTypical Medications Associated
NauseaLiraglutide, Semaglutide
Dry mouthPhentermine, Naltrexone/bupropion
Sleeping disordersPhentermine
Raised heart ratePhentermine
DiarrheaOrlistat

Some serious dangers can also exist, including cardiovascular concerns, gastrointestinal problems, and psychological health impacts. Regular monitoring and follow-up appointments with a doctor are crucial to guarantee safety.

Frequently Asked Questions about Weight Loss Medications

1. Are weight-loss medications safe?

Weight-loss medications can be safe when prescribed and monitored by a health care provider. Nevertheless, potential adverse effects need to always be gone over.

2. How effective are weight reduction medications?

Effectiveness varies by individual and medication. Usually, people might lose about 5% to 10% of their body weight while on these medications when integrated with lifestyle changes.

3. Can I buy weight-loss medications over-the-counter?

Some weight loss medications, like Orlistat, are available over the counter, however most need a prescription due to potential adverse effects.
